.resume-user-info{text-align:left}.resume-user-info .avator-upload{position:relative;display:flex;flex-direction:column}.resume-user-info .avator-upload .el-upload{width:100%;order:2}.resume-user-info .avator-upload .btn{width:100%;height:136px;background-color:#f2f2f2;display:flex;justify-content:center;align-items:center}.resume-user-info .avator-upload .btn .svg-icon{width:47px;height:40px}.resume-user-info .avator-upload .el-button{border-radius:0}.resume-user-info .avator-upload .el-upload-list{order:1;margin-bottom:8px}.resume-user-info .avator-upload .el-upload-list img{width:100%;height:136px}.resume-user-info .avator-upload .el-upload-list__item:first-child{margin-top:0}.mulity-col .suffix[data-v-2993e43a]{flex-shrink:0;display:flex}.mulity-col .field-container[data-v-2993e43a]{display:inline-flex;width:286px}.mulity-col .field-container[data-v-2993e43a]:not(:first-child){margin-left:8px}.mulity-col .el-cascader[data-v-2993e43a]{margin-right:4px}.mulity-col .btn[data-v-2993e43a]{margin:0 4px;font-size:22px}.mulity-col .add[data-v-2993e43a]{color:#104cf8;position:relative;top:3px}.mulity-col .remove[data-v-2993e43a]{color:#999}.educational-form-item .el-select{margin-right:16px}.educational-form-item .el-checkbox .el-checkbox__label{padding-left:4px}.educational-form-item .el-checkbox__input .el-checkbox__inner{border-radius:0}.scd-radio{margin-right:10px}.lst-radio .el-radio-button__inner{border-left:1px solid #dcdfe6}.review-resume .el-dialog__header{display:none}.review-resume .el-dialog__body{padding:0 0;color:#333}.review-resume .el-dialog__body .page-header{width:100%;height:22px}.review-resume .el-dialog__body .resume-container{padding:40px 40px 62px}.review-resume .el-dialog__body .resume-container section{margin-bottom:20px}.review-resume .el-dialog__body .resume-container section .section-header{height:30px;border-bottom:1px solid #1274fa;margin-bottom:20px}.review-resume .el-dialog__body .resume-container section .section-header .header-text{height:100%;width:110px;color:#fff;background-color:#1274fa;padding-left:10px}.review-resume .el-dialog__body .resume-container section .section-header .header-text .svg-icon{height:18px;width:18px;margin-right:10px}.review-resume .el-dialog__body .resume-container section .section-header .right-triangle{display:inline-block;width:0;height:0;border-bottom:29px solid #1274fa;border-right:20px solid transparent}.review-resume .el-dialog__body .resume-container section .detail:not(.user){padding-left:14px}.review-resume .el-dialog__body .resume-container section .time-line-detail{padding-left:20px;margin-top:-4px}.review-resume .el-dialog__body .resume-container section .time-line-detail .time-line-row:not(:first-child) .left,.review-resume .el-dialog__body .resume-container section .time-line-detail .time-line-row:not(:first-child) .right{padding-top:32px}.review-resume .el-dialog__body .resume-container section .time-line-detail .right{padding-left:30px;border-left:1px solid #1274fa;position:relative}.review-resume .el-dialog__body .resume-container section .time-line-detail p{margin:0 0;line-height:20px}.review-resume .el-dialog__body .resume-container section .time-line-detail .title{height:20px;font-size:14px;font-weight:700;margin-bottom:10px}.review-resume .el-dialog__body .resume-container section .time-line-detail .title .svg-icon{position:absolute;height:24px;width:24px;left:-13px}.review-resume .el-dialog__body .resume-container section .time-line-detail .time-line-row:first-child .title .svg-icon{top:-7px}.review-resume .el-dialog__body .resume-container section .info-row{height:20px;margin-bottom:20px;font-weight:500}.review-resume .el-dialog__body .resume-container section .info-row .svg-icon{height:16px;width:16px;margin-right:8px}.review-resume .el-dialog__body .resume-container section .info-row .date{color:#999}.review-resume .el-dialog__body .resume-container section .info-row .date:before{content:"";display:inline-block;width:1px;height:14px;margin:0 20px;background-color:#999;position:relative;top:2px}.review-resume .el-dialog__body .resume-container section .info-row .download{color:#1274fa;text-decoration:underline;margin-left:12px}.review-resume .el-dialog__body .resume-container section .tooltip{padding-left:24px;margin-top:4px}.review-resume .el-dialog__body .resume-container section .tooltip .right-triangle{width:0;height:0;border-left:13px solid transparent;border-right:13px solid transparent;border-bottom:8px solid #f5f5f5;margin-left:14px}.review-resume .el-dialog__body .resume-container section .tooltip p{padding:10px 12px 20px;background-color:#f5f5f5;color:#999;margin-top:0}.review-resume .el-dialog__body .resume-container .resume-user-info{margin-bottom:24px}.review-resume .el-dialog__body .resume-container .resume-edu-info{margin-bottom:40px}.review-resume .el-dialog__body .resume-container .resume-resume-info .cust-name,.review-resume .el-dialog__body .resume-container .resume-user-info .cust-name{height:32px;font-size:22px;font-weight:700;margin-bottom:26px}.review-resume .el-dialog__body .resume-container .resume-resume-info .cust-name .svg-icon,.review-resume .el-dialog__body .resume-container .resume-user-info .cust-name .svg-icon{height:24px;width:24px;margin-left:4px}.review-resume .el-dialog__body .resume-container .resume-resume-info .cust-name .degree,.review-resume .el-dialog__body .resume-container .resume-user-info .cust-name .degree{font-size:16px;font-weight:500;color:#555;margin-left:12px}.review-resume .el-dialog__body .resume-container .resume-resume-info .detail .el-col,.review-resume .el-dialog__body .resume-container .resume-user-info .detail .el-col{display:inline-flex;height:30px;align-items:center;margin-bottom:16px}.review-resume .el-dialog__body .resume-container .resume-resume-info .detail .el-col .svg-wrap,.review-resume .el-dialog__body .resume-container .resume-user-info .detail .el-col .svg-wrap{padding:5px;background-color:rgba(18,116,250,.15);margin-right:10px;border-radius:2px}.review-resume .el-dialog__body .resume-container .resume-resume-info .detail .el-col .svg-wrap .svg-icon,.review-resume .el-dialog__body .resume-container .resume-user-info .detail .el-col .svg-wrap .svg-icon{width:20px;height:20px}.review-resume .el-dialog__body .resume-container .resume-resume-info .avator,.review-resume .el-dialog__body .resume-container .resume-user-info .avator{width:100%;height:180px}.review-resume .el-dialog__body .resume-container .resume-resume-info .detail .el-col{height:20px;margin-bottom:20px}.review-resume .el-dialog__body .resume-container .resume-resume-info .detail .el-col .svg-icon{margin-right:8px;height:16px;width:16px}.review-resume .el-dialog__body .resume-container .resume-work-info .section-header .header-text .svg-icon{height:16px;width:16px}.visible-select{margin-left:auto;width:52px}.visible-select .el-input__inner{border:none;height:28px;background:none;padding:0 0;color:#999}.visible-select .el-input__suffix-inner{display:flex;align-items:center;height:100%}.visible-select .el-select__caret{width:auto;height:14px;line-height:14px}.resume-upload .el-dialog__body>div.upload-dom{width:-moz-fit-content;width:fit-content;margin:0 auto}.resume-container .title h4{height:24px;font-size:16px;font-weight:500;line-height:20px;color:#333;margin:0 0}.resume-container .title .import{margin-left:auto;border-radius:0;width:120px}.resume-container .body{margin-top:16px}.resume-container.index .el-col.resume-col{cursor:pointer;margin-bottom:20px;height:292px}.resume-container.index .el-col.resume-col .inner{border:5px solid #fff;height:260px;width:100%;box-shadow:0 3px 16px rgba(0,0,0,.1);background:#f5f5f5;overflow:hidden;position:relative}.resume-container.index .el-col.resume-col .inner .unperfect{position:absolute;color:#fff;background-color:red;font-size:12px;width:45px;height:24px;line-height:24px;text-align:center;border-bottom-right-radius:10px}.resume-container.index .el-col.resume-col .inner .default-flag{position:absolute;right:0;color:#fff;background-color:#fb8602;font-size:12px;width:40px;height:24px;line-height:24px;text-align:center;border-bottom-left-radius:10px}.resume-container.index .el-col.resume-col .resume-name{font-size:14px;color:#999;position:absolute;margin-top:12px;width:200px;display:flex}.resume-container.index .el-col.resume-col.add-btn .inner{display:flex;justify-content:center;align-items:center}.resume-container.index .el-col.resume-col.add-btn .svg-icon{height:60px;width:60px}.resume-container.index .mask{position:absolute;top:0;bottom:0;left:0;right:0;display:flex;flex-direction:column;font-size:14px}.resume-container.index .mask .action-btn{display:flex;width:100%;height:84px;color:#fff;justify-content:center;align-items:center}.resume-container.index .mask .action-btn .svg-icon{width:22px;height:5px}.resume-container.index .mask .action-btn:not(.other) .svg-icon{margin-right:12px;width:16px;height:18px}.resume-container.index .mask .action-btn.review{background:hsla(0,0%,59.6%,.89)}.resume-container.index .mask .action-btn.edit{background:hsla(0,0%,51.4%,.8)}.resume-container.index .mask .action-btn.other{background:rgba(116,115,115,.8)}.resume-container.index .mask .drop-menu{display:block;width:140px;height:140px;background-color:#fff;position:absolute;top:207px}.resume-container.index .el-card{border:none;background:none}.resume-container.index .el-card .el-card__body{padding:0 0;background:none;text-align:center}.resume-container.index .el-card .el-card__body .resume-bg{width:185px;height:282px}.create-resume .customer-body-wrap{padding-left:20px}.create-resume .basic-info{height:220px;padding:30px 30px 24px}.create-resume .basic-info .info{margin-bottom:auto;width:100%}.create-resume .basic-info .preview-btn{width:100%;border-radius:0}.create-resume .basic-info .preview-btn:disabled{background:#999;border-color:#999;color:#ccc}.create-resume .basic-info .el-row{height:19px;font-size:13px;line-height:19px;color:#999;margin-bottom:8px}.create-resume .basic-info .el-row .visible-select{width:60px}.create-resume .basic-info .el-row .visible-select .el-input__inner{height:20px;line-height:20px;font-size:13px}.create-resume .basic-info .el-row .visible-select .el-input__suffix{right:0}.create-resume .basic-info .el-row .el-checkbox__inner{border-radius:0}.create-resume .basic-info .el-row.name{height:24px;font-size:16px;font-weight:500;line-height:24px;color:#333}.create-resume .basic-info .el-row.name .svg-icon{width:14px;height:14px}.create-resume .basic-info .el-row.name .el-input .el-input__inner{border-width:0;border-bottom-width:1px;padding:0 0;width:60%;background:none;font-size:16px}.create-resume .left-nav{padding-top:12px}.create-resume .left-nav .nav-item{height:52px;padding-left:60px;display:flex;flex-direction:column;line-height:unset;justify-content:flex-end;position:relative}.create-resume .left-nav .nav-item .el-icon-caret-right{position:absolute;left:-7px;font-size:20px;color:#104cf8;top:24px}.create-resume .left-nav .nav-item .inner{flex-shrink:0;width:100%}.create-resume .left-nav .nav-item .svg-icon{color:#f5f5f5;margin-right:40px}.create-resume .left-nav .nav-item:after{content:"";display:block;width:100%;height:1px;float:right;flex-shrink:0;background-color:#f6f6f6;margin-top:8px}.create-resume .left-nav .nav-item.complete,.create-resume .left-nav .nav-item:hover{color:#333}.create-resume .left-nav .nav-item.complete .svg-icon{color:#104cf8}.create-resume .customer-body-wrap{position:relative}.create-resume .customer-body-wrap .resume-header .el-tabs__header{margin-bottom:0}.create-resume .customer-body-wrap .resume-header .el-tabs__nav-wrap{padding-left:40px;background-color:#fff;border-bottom:2px solid #f0f0f0}.create-resume .customer-body-wrap .resume-header .el-tabs__nav-wrap:after{background-color:#fff}.create-resume .customer-body-wrap .resume-header .el-tabs__active-bar{background-color:#fb8602}.create-resume .customer-body-wrap .resume-header .el-tabs__item{color:#999;padding:0 40px}.create-resume .customer-body-wrap .resume-header .el-tabs__item.is-active,.create-resume .customer-body-wrap .resume-header .el-tabs__item:hover{color:#333}.create-resume .customer-body-wrap .resume-header .el-tabs__item:nth-child(2){padding-left:0}.create-resume .customer-body-wrap .new-resume{height:40px;position:absolute;right:0;z-index:100;font-size:14px}.create-resume .customer-body-wrap .resume-container{height:800px}.create-resume .customer-body-wrap .resume-container .el-scrollbar{height:100%}.create-resume .customer-body-wrap .resume-container .el-scrollbar .el-scrollbar__wrap{overflow-x:hidden}.create-resume .customer-body-wrap .resume-wrap{padding:28px 36px 16px 30px;background-color:#fff}.create-resume .customer-body-wrap .resume-wrap .el-divider{background-color:#f5f5f5;width:100%}.create-resume .customer-body-wrap .resume-wrap section{min-height:50px;margin-bottom:24px}.create-resume .customer-body-wrap .resume-wrap section .title{color:#333;font-size:16px;height:24px}.create-resume .customer-body-wrap .resume-wrap section .title span.text{font-weight:500}.create-resume .customer-body-wrap .resume-wrap section .title span.text:before{content:"";display:inline-block;width:3px;height:16px;margin-right:4px;background-color:#104cf8;position:relative;top:2px}.create-resume .customer-body-wrap .resume-wrap section .title .btn{color:#104cf8;font-size:14px}.create-resume .customer-body-wrap .resume-wrap section .title .btn .svg-icon{width:14px;height:14px;margin-right:4px}.create-resume .customer-body-wrap .resume-wrap section .view-wrap{margin-top:12px;padding-left:8px}.create-resume .customer-body-wrap .resume-wrap section .view-wrap .cust-name{height:40px;font-size:28px;font-weight:500;color:#333;margin-top:16px;margin-bottom:8px}.create-resume .customer-body-wrap .resume-wrap section .view-wrap .cust-name .svg-icon{width:24px;height:24px;margin-left:12px}.create-resume .customer-body-wrap .resume-wrap section .view-wrap .avator{width:100%;height:136px}.create-resume .customer-body-wrap .resume-wrap section .view-wrap .detail-row .el-col{height:20px;font-size:14px;color:#555;display:inline-flex;align-items:center;width:auto;padding:16px 0}.create-resume .customer-body-wrap .resume-wrap section .view-wrap .detail-row .el-col .svg-icon{margin-right:8px;color:#ccc}.create-resume .customer-body-wrap .resume-wrap section .view-wrap .detail-row .el-col.border:after{content:"";display:inline-block;width:1px;height:12px;background-color:#ccc;margin:0 24px}.create-resume .customer-body-wrap .resume-wrap section .view-wrap .detail-row .el-col label{font-weight:400;color:#999}.create-resume .customer-body-wrap .resume-wrap section .other-info-item{margin-top:12px;padding-left:8px}.create-resume .customer-body-wrap .resume-wrap section .other-info-item .form-wrap{position:relative;min-height:300px}.create-resume .customer-body-wrap .resume-wrap section .other-info-item .form-wrap .form{background-color:#f4f6f8;position:absolute;top:0;bottom:0;left:-38px;right:-38px;margin-top:0;padding:16px 38px}.create-resume .customer-body-wrap .resume-wrap section .other-info-item .form-wrap .el-form-item{margin-bottom:16px}.create-resume .customer-body-wrap .resume-wrap section .other-info-item .form-wrap .btn-group{margin:16px 0;text-align:right}.create-resume .customer-body-wrap .resume-wrap section .other-info-item .form-wrap .btn-group .el-button{border-radius:0;width:80px;height:32px;padding:8px 20px}.create-resume .customer-body-wrap .resume-wrap section .other-info-item .form-wrap .el-textarea .el-input__count{line-height:12px}.create-resume .customer-body-wrap .resume-wrap section .info{font-size:14px;font-weight:500;color:#333;line-height:20px;margin-bottom:8px;cursor:pointer;position:relative;padding:8px 0}.create-resume .customer-body-wrap .resume-wrap section .info .bg{background-color:#f4f6f8;position:absolute;top:0;bottom:0;left:-38px;right:-76px;z-index:1}.create-resume .customer-body-wrap .resume-wrap section .info .hd{margin-bottom:4px}.create-resume .customer-body-wrap .resume-wrap section .info .info-body{position:relative;z-index:2}.create-resume .customer-body-wrap .resume-wrap section .info .info-body span{margin-right:8px}.create-resume .customer-body-wrap .resume-wrap section .info .suffix{color:#104cf8}.create-resume .customer-body-wrap .resume-wrap section .info p{margin:0 0;max-width:90%}.create-resume .customer-body-wrap .resume-wrap section .empty-wrap{height:19px;font-size:13px;font-weight:400;line-height:19px;color:#ccc;text-align:center}.create-resume .customer-body-wrap .resume-wrap .el-form{margin-top:16px}.create-resume .customer-body-wrap .resume-wrap .el-form .el-cascader,.create-resume .customer-body-wrap .resume-wrap .el-form .el-select{width:100%}.create-resume .customer-body-wrap .resume-wrap .el-form .block-radio .el-form-item__content{line-height:unset}.create-resume .customer-body-wrap .resume-wrap .el-form .block-radio .el-radio-button:first-child{margin-right:10px}.create-resume .customer-body-wrap .resume-wrap .el-form .block-radio .el-radio-button:nth-child(2) .el-radio-button__inner{border-left:1px solid #dcdfe6}.create-resume .customer-body-wrap .resume-wrap .el-form .block-radio .el-radio-button__inner{height:38px;width:165px;border-radius:0}.create-resume .customer-body-wrap .resume-wrap .el-form .block-radio .el-radio-button__orig-radio:checked+.el-radio-button__inner{background-color:#f4f6f8;color:#104cf8}.create-resume .customer-body-wrap .resume-wrap .el-form-item{margin-bottom:16px}.create-resume .customer-body-wrap .resume-wrap .el-form-item__label{height:20px;font-size:14px;font-weight:400;line-height:20px;color:#999;margin-bottom:4px}.create-resume .customer-body-wrap .resume-wrap .el-input .el-input__inner{background-color:#fff}.resume-btn-group{text-align:center}.resume-btn-group .el-button{height:50px;width:240px;font-size:16px}.perfect-flag{color:red;margin-left:10px;font-size:14px}